General Information
Title: O pie pelicane a 5
Composer: Hans Leo Hassler
Lyricist:
Number of voices: 5vv Voicing: SSATB
Genre: Sacred, Motet
Language: Latin
Instruments: A cappella
First published: 1606 in Hortus musicalis...authore R.P. Michaele Herrerrio, Passau, Book 1, no. 12
Description: The original version of a motet later pared down to three voices.
